ABSTRACT

Access to healthcare continues to be a top priority and prominent challenge in rural communities, with 20% of the total U.S. population living in rural areas while only 10% of physicians practice in rural areas. In response to physician shortages, a variety of programs and incentives have been implemented to recruit and retain physicians in rural areas; however, less is known about the types and structures of incentives that are offered in rural areas and how that compares to physician shortages. The purpose of our study is to conduct a narrative review of the literature to identify and compare current incentives that are offered by rural physician shortage areas to better understand how resources are being allocated to vulnerable areas. We reviewed published peer-reviewed articles from 2015-2022 to identify incentives and programs designed to address physician shortages in rural areas. We augment that review by examining the gray literature, including reports and white papers on the topic. Identified incentive programs were aggregated for comparison and translated into a map that depicts high, medium, and low levels of geographically designated Health Professional Shortage Areas (HPSAs) and the number of incentives offered by state. Surveying current literature regarding different types of incentivization strategies while comparing to primary care HPSAs provides general insights on the potential influence of incentive programs on shortages, allows easy visual review, and may provide greater awareness of available support for potential recruits. Providing a broad overview of the incentives offered in rural areas will help illuminate whether diverse and appealing incentives are offered in the most vulnerable areas and guide future efforts to address these issues.

ABSTRACT

Providing telemental health services to older adults has become especially important during the COVID-19 pandemic. Video-to-home (VTH) treatment is an effective treatment modality; research shows that older adults are open to using VTH. However, there are unique barriers to using VTH with older adults. Barriers include access to technology, acceptance of technology, and physical and cognitive limitations. Additional concerns include establishing rapport with older patients and the policy and ethical concerns surrounding the use of VTH. Methods of addressing these barriers have been developed, and more research is needed to develop evidence-based VTH practice.

ABSTRACT

Background: The rapid spread of the SARS-CoV-2 pandemic obstructed human subjects research, including our own randomized hybrid type 2 effectiveness-implementation trial comparing multidisciplinary HIV care delivered by video telehealth to home (VTH) versus in-person delivery. Methods: Given the Veteran Health Administration's extensive telehealth infrastructure and our team's expertise in personalized implementation of virtual treatments (PIVOT), we shifted our focus to meet the immediate needs of our primary study site (implementation). Our implementation team began training the interdisciplinary infectious diseases clinical team in VTH after declaration of the pandemic in March 2020. We pivoted from a randomized clinical trial recruitment and supported modifications in clinic processes by introducing patients to VTH through personalized telephone calls and mailed brochures to inform them of telehealth options during the pandemic. Adaptations were made to provider locations, with some providers delivering care remotely from home and others delivering virtual care from the clinic. We also modified the external and internal facilitator roles to allow external facilitators to provide one-on-one training, troubleshooting assistance, and delivery of necessary equipment. Results: Within 6 weeks of the emergency declaration of the pandemic, 100% of providers (n = 27) had conducted at least one appointment, with 24.1% (n = 124) of unique patients using VTH. Despite challenges, we capitalized on temporary mandates to assist providers in delivering care virtually. Given our successes, we encourage researchers to be flexible and seek alternative approaches to preserve research efforts in extenuating circumstances.
